This charger is specifically designed for smartphones. It charges quickly and stably, and has overcurrent, overvoltage, and short circuit protection
Function:
This product is suitable for digital products containing lithium batteries. Mobile phone, gaming console, iPad, IPOD, etc
It has the following functions:
1. Stable and reliable, with small output ripple and low temperature rise
2. Input: Voltage AC100V~264V
Frequency 47-63Hz
20A/230V when starting impulse current in cold state
3. Output: Voltage DC: 5V/1A
Linear adjustment rate ± 0.5% max
Ripple and noise (mvp-p)<1% of output voltage
Temperature coefficient ± 0.02%/℃
Start time ≤ 1 second (AC230V input, Io=100%)
Holding time ≥ 20mS (AC230V input, Io=100%)
4. Overvoltage protection 115% -135% nominal voltage value
5. Overload protection 105% -150% rated power shutdown
6. Insulation withstand voltage: 3000V
7. Heat dissipation method: self cooling
8. Complies with certification certificates such as CCC, CE, FCC, ETL, ROHS, etc
9. External dimensions (rubber shell): 45 * 30 * 21.5 (mm)

QC3.0 Mobile Charger Test Report
1, Overview
This test report aims to evaluate the performance of QC3.0 mobile phone chargers. Through a series of tests, we will comprehensively understand the performance of the charger in terms of charging speed, charging stability, compatibility, and safety.
2, Testing Environment and Methods
1. Testing environment
The environment for this test is an indoor constant temperature laboratory, with a temperature of 25 ± 2 ℃ and a humidity of 60 ± 5%. The testing equipment includes QC3.0 mobile phone charger, test phone, charging cable, power socket, and timer.
2. Testing methods
We will follow the following steps for testing:
(1) Charging speed test: Record the time required to charge the tested phone using the QC3.0 phone charger at 0%, 50%, and 90% battery levels.
(2) Charging stability test: During the charging process, record the battery percentage of the tested phone every 5 minutes until the charging is complete. Observe whether there is a sudden decrease or increase in battery level during the charging process.
(3) Compatibility test: Use QC3.0 mobile phone charger to charge multiple different types of phones to verify their compatibility.
(4) Safety testing: Verify the safety performance of the charger under abnormal conditions through overload testing, short circuit testing, and high temperature testing.
3, Test results and analysis
1. Charging speed test results
By conducting charging speed tests at 0%, 50%, and 90% battery levels, we found that the QC3.0 mobile phone charger performs excellently in charging speed at various battery stages. At 0% battery level, the time required to fully charge is 1 hour and 40 minutes; At 50% battery level, the time required to fully charge is 40 minutes; At 90% battery level, the time required to fully charge is 30 minutes.
2. Charging stability test results
During the charging process, we found that the battery percentage of the tested phone changed steadily and there was no sudden decrease or increase in battery level. This indicates that the QC3.0 mobile phone charger performs stably during the charging process.
3. Compatibility test results
By charging multiple different types of mobile phones, we found that the QC3.0 mobile phone charger has good compatibility. It can work normally on both Android and Apple phones, and the charging speed and stability are excellent.
4. Security test results
During the overload test, the charger automatically powered off without any abnormal heating phenomenon; In the short circuit test, the charger can also automatically cut off power without any short circuit accidents; During high-temperature testing, the surface temperature of the charger is maintained within a safe range. These results indicate that QC3.0 mobile phone chargers have high safety.
